Expert Review
This Project Officer role at the NSW Department of Customer Service is ideal for those wanting to blend office and remote work. The hybrid model allows for 2-3 days in the office, offering flexibility. Notably, the role is temporary, lasting up to two years, which may not appeal to everyone. Salary details are not disclosed, but government roles typically offer competitive pay and benefits.
Working in Parramatta or Orange places you in vibrant areas with access to various amenities. The position is well-suited for those aiming to enhance their experience in public service. Keep in mind, however, that this role may require adaptation as departmental policies change, particularly regarding office attendance.
if you're looking for a gateway into government services with the freedom of hybrid work, this could be a great fit. But if long-term stability is a priority, you might want to consider other opportunities.
